If the sin 90 = 1 , then the cos 0 =

Rule of trigonometric functions:-

sin a = cos(90 - a)

Here a = 90°.

sin 90 = cos (90 - 90)

1 = cos 0.

cos 0 = 1.


So the cos 0 = 1.
